Biography
Sergio Corbucci (December 6, 1927 - December 1, 1990) was an Italian film director. He is best known for his very violent yet intelligent spaghetti westerns. He was for a long time considered an exploitation director, but has now attained a vast following and is easily compared to Sam Peckinpah or Sergio Leone. He is the older brother of screenwriter and film director Bruno Corbucci.
